Introduction
The estimations at the portfolio and business level are usually booked when preparing the book closing. An automatic calculation order called “Multi GAAP Accounting Order” does the booking of the estimates. The order does two things:
- Books the estimates either on the business or portfolio ledger depending on where the estimates are entered. The booked estimates are also created as status As original on the ledger of an OCC if the business or portfolio program is connected to a Proportional OCC.
- Compares the estimates and the accounted figures and books the difference. The difference is called accrual and has special entry codes defined by the user.
The accrual is calculated differently for Assumed Business and Portfolio Programs. For an Assumed Business the calculation selects only estimates and bookings from this Assumed Business. For a Portfolio Program the calculation selects estimates and bookings from all attached business.
All estimation and accrual bookings are made on the Estimate tab of a technical worksheet. It is also possible to enter additional bookings on this tab manually. The Multi GAAP Accounting Order takes the manual bookings into account if they have the correct entry codes.
